- ///** Encryptor/Decryptor for iOS
- //
- // Provides an easy-to-use, Objective-C interface to the AES functionality of CommonCrypto. Simplifies correct handling of
- // password stretching (PBKDF2), salting, and IV. For more information on these terms, see "Properly encrypting with AES
- // with CommonCrypto," and iOS 5 Programming Pushing the Limits, Chapter 11. Also includes automatic HMAC handling to integrity-check messages.
- //
- // RNCryptor is abstract. Use RNEncryptor to encrypt or RNDecryptor to decrypt
- // */
